小白入门OpenClaw(龙虾)脚本调试教程合集
2026-03-19 4引言
小白入门OpenClaw(龙虾)脚本调试教程合集 是面向中国跨境卖家的实操型技术指南集合,聚焦于 OpenClaw(业内俗称“龙虾”)这一开源/半开源自动化脚本框架的本地化调试与基础应用。OpenClaw 并非商业 SaaS 工具,而是一套基于 Python + Selenium/Playwright 的网页自动化脚本模板库,常用于模拟人工操作主流电商平台(如 Amazon、Walmart、Temu、SHEIN 等)后台任务,如批量上架、库存同步、订单抓取、竞品监控等。

要点速读(TL;DR)
- OpenClaw(龙虾)是开源脚本框架,非官方平台工具,无厂商背书,需自行部署调试;
- 调试核心 = 环境配置 + 页面元素定位 + 反爬适配 + 日志追踪;
- 新手失败主因:浏览器驱动版本不匹配、XPath/CSS 选择器失效、平台前端更新未同步;
- 不涉及付费订阅,但需基础 Python 和 Chrome DevTools 使用能力;
- 合规风险明确:违反平台《Terms of Service》可能导致账号限权,务必自查使用场景。
它能解决哪些问题
- 场景痛点:手动批量修改 500+ SKU 库存/价格耗时 3 小时 → 对应价值:通过 OpenClaw 脚本自动执行,缩短至 8–15 分钟(依赖网络与页面响应);
- 场景痛点:竞品价格/Review 数每小时波动,人工盯盘漏判关键节点 → 对应价值:定时运行脚本采集结构化数据,输出 CSV/MySQL 表供运营决策;
- 场景痛点:多店铺登录态易过期、验证码频发导致流程中断 → 对应价值:结合 Cookie 持久化 + 验证码识别模块(需额外接入 OCR 接口),提升脚本连续运行稳定性。
怎么用/怎么开通/怎么选择
OpenClaw 无“开通”概念,属本地部署型脚本集合。常见调试流程如下(以 GitHub 主干分支 + Chrome 浏览器为例):
- 准备环境:安装 Python 3.9+、Chrome 浏览器(v115–125)、ChromeDriver(版本必须严格匹配 Chrome);
- 获取代码:克隆官方仓库(如
github.com/openclaw/openclaw-core),或下载已适配目标平台(如 Amazon US)的子项目; - 配置参数:编辑
config.yaml,填入账号 Cookie(建议通过浏览器导出)、目标 ASIN 列表、等待超时阈值; - 定位元素:打开目标平台页面 → F12 进入 Elements 面板 → 右键元素 → Copy → Selector(优先选 data-* 属性或稳定 class);
- 调试运行:执行
python main.py --debug,观察控制台日志与浏览器行为,逐行验证 click/wait/input 是否生效; - 日志归档:启用
logging.basicConfig(level=logging.INFO, filename='run.log'),留存操作轨迹供复盘。
注:平台前端更新后,XPath/CSS 选择器大概率失效——需定期检查并更新 selector 字段,以实际页面 DOM 结构为准。
费用/成本通常受哪些因素影响
- 是否集成第三方服务(如打码平台、代理 IP、OCR 接口),该类服务按调用量计费;
- 服务器资源消耗:长期驻留运行需 VPS 或云主机(推荐 2C4G 起),带宽与稳定性影响成功率;
- 人力成本:调试时间投入(新手首例平均 6–12 小时)、后续维护频次(平台月均 1–3 次 DOM 变更);
- 合规成本:若用于高敏感操作(如批量刷单、抢购),可能触发平台风控,导致店铺关联或封禁。
为拿到准确成本预估,你通常需明确:目标平台+具体操作类型+日均执行频次+是否需绕过验证码/IP 限制。
常见坑与避坑清单
- 勿直接运行未修改的示例脚本:示例中 Cookie、Selector、URL 均为演示值,不替换必报错;
- 禁用无头模式(headless)初期调试:先关闭 headless,目视确认点击/输入位置是否准确,再开启提速;
- 拒绝硬编码等待(time.sleep):改用
WebDriverWait(driver, 10).until(EC.presence_of_element_located(...)),避免因网速波动导致失败; - 所有 selector 必须加 try-except:捕获
NoSuchElementException并记录失败 URL,便于快速定位页面结构变更点。
FAQ
{关键词} 靠谱吗/正规吗/是否合规?
OpenClaw 本身是开源代码,无公司主体及资质认证;其合规性完全取决于使用方式。根据 Amazon、Walmart 等平台《Acceptable Use Policy》,未经许可的自动化操作属于禁止行为。用于内部数据采集(非交易干预)且流量可控时风险较低;用于批量下单、刷评、抢券等则明确违规。请自行评估法律与账号安全风险。
{关键词} 适合哪些卖家/平台/地区/类目?
适合具备基础 Python 能力、有技术协同资源(如兼职开发者)、运营动作高度重复(如铺货型卖家、站外比价团队)的中小跨境团队。当前社区适配较多的是 Amazon US/CA/UK、Walmart US、Temu US,对新兴平台(如 TikTok Shop)支持有限;不推荐无技术能力的新手独立使用。
{关键词} 常见失败原因是什么?如何排查?
最常见失败原因前三名:① ChromeDriver 与 Chrome 版本不一致(报错含 session not created);② 页面加载完成但目标元素未渲染(未加显式等待);③ 平台新增反爬 JS 检测(如 fingerprintjs),导致 driver 被识别为 bot。排查路径:先查日志报错关键词 → 再截图对比实际页面 DOM → 最后用 DevTools Console 手动执行 selector 验证有效性。
结尾
OpenClaw 是工具,不是解决方案;调试能力决定落地效果。

